Get ready to camp out for your spot at the 119th Tournament of Roses Parade at 8 a.m. Tuesday in Pasadena. This year’s theme is “Passport to the World’s Celebrations.” See unique floral floats, marching bands and more. “Kick it up a notch” with Grand Marshal, Emeril Lagasse. The parade route starts on South Orange Grove Boulevard at Ellis Street and proceeds north, then east on Colorado Boulevard to Sierra Madre Boulevard, and north on Sierra Madre Boulevard to Villa Street. Sidewalk viewing is free on a first-come, first-served basis. For more information, call (626) 449-ROSE (7673) or (877) 793-9911.
